PSPSeq 3.01 tutorial Part 1-6


YouTube via pspseq

Descriptions:
"this is part 1 of a tutorial on how to make music with PSPSeq. this part of the tutorial covers the very basic concepts as well as how to install custom firmware on your PSP so you can run PSPSeq. if you already have PSPSeq installed or are familiar with homebrew, there's no need to watch this tutorial."

"this is part 2 of the PSPSeq tutorials. in here you'll find out how to:
- move around the step sequencer
- trigger and untrigger notes
- set the trigger probability and volume at various steps in a loop
- a bit about some of the generators and fx in PSPSeq"

"this is part 3 of the PSPSeq tutorials. in here you'll find out how to:
- set track volume
- set panning for a single step and all steps in a loop
- mute/solo tracks
- modify synth parameters from the step sequencer"

"this is part 4 of the PSPSeq tutorials. in here you'll find out how:
- synthesis parameters are copied from step to step
- how to use copy and paste in the step sequencer
- how to set a control-only step
- how to quick access the menu system
- how to move between loops in the step sequencer"

"this is part 5 of the PSPSeq tutorials. in here you'll learn about the text on the bottom of the screen and how to access and use the transport."

"this is part 6 of the PSPSeq tutorials. in here you'll learn how to use the menu system, start a new song, and how to load and play a song in PSPSeq."

SONY DRP-2 DRUM MACHINE


YouTube via kulten
"Sony "Drum Pad" DPR-2 drum machine and electronic drums, 13 sounds, 2 user pattern (4/4 and 3/4), 8 preset patterns, fill-in mode, pads for real time play/record."

SONY CHORDMACHINE boombox


via this auction

"SONY CHORDMACHINE is extremely rare boombox with built in programmable chord section & rhythm box manufactured by SONY in 1980's Japan it's a roots of today's groove machine!

this is one of the most rare and strange boombox of the world! i'ts very hard to find even in Japan nowadays difinitely boombox and mini-organ collectors dream!

SONY CHORDMACHINE! what a cool name and futuristic '80s sony design! all boxed in cool red plastic case CHORDMACHINE has built in programmable chord section & rhythm box it allows you to creates accompaniement of your song you can play chord,arpeggio on this numbered rubber pads by your finger tip in step or realtime of course you can just play simple melody on this pad too sound is very warm analog sounds both melody and rhythm box another feature are cassette tape player/recorder,FM/AM radio tuner built in Speakers and each control knobs etc.."
